Creamy Garlic Butter Chicken & Linguine in Alfredo Sauce

Ingredients

2 large chicken breasts, boneless and skinless, cut into bite-size pieces

12 oz linguine pasta

2 tablespoons olive oil

3 tablespoons unsalted butter

4 cloves garlic, minced

1 ½ cups heavy cream

1 ¼ cups freshly grated Parmesan cheese

1 teaspoon salt

½ teaspoon black pepper

¼ teaspoon red pepper flakes (optional)

2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ped


Instructions

1.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Cook linguine until al dente, drain, and set aside with a bit of olive oil to prevent sticking.

2. In a large skillet, heat olive oil and 1 ½ tablespoons butter over medium-high heat.

3. Season chicken with salt, pepper, and optional red pepper flakes. Add to skillet and cook until golden and cooked through, about 5–7 minutes. Remove from pan.

4. In the same skillet, add remaining butter. Stir in garlic and sauté until fragrant, about 1–2 minutes.

5. Lower heat to medium. Pour in heavy cream and simmer for 3–4 minutes.

6. Stir in grated Parmesan, mixing until sauce is creamy and smooth.

7. Add cooked chicken back into the sauce. Toss in linguine and stir until everything is coated and heated through.

8. Garnish with parsley and serve immediately.

Notes

Always use freshly grated Parmesan for the best texture and flavor—it melts much better than pre-shredded.

To thin out the sauce, add a splash of reserved pasta water or extra cream before serving.
